Genetic Alterations
A cDNA construct containing a 1.0-kb PPARbeta/delta cDNA was cloned downstream of the cardiac alpha-MHC promoter. Transgenic mice were generated by microinjection of the MHC-PPARbeta/delta construct into fertilized 1-cell B6CBAF1/J embryos.

Phenotype

Homozygous: Not evaluated

Hemizygous: Increased myocardial glucose oxidation, does not accumulate myocardial lipid, normal cardiac function on standard and high fat diets, relatively protected against ischemia/reperfusion injury.

Strain Development
MHC-PPARbeta/delta transgenic mice were originally generated on the B6CBAF1/J (B6CBA) background. This strain has been maintained on the B6CBAF1/J background since development.
